House committee approves optional bill-tracker field to record legislation origins

Utah House Rules Standing Committee · February 25, 2026

The House Rules Standing Committee favorably recommended House Resolution 4, which would add an optional 'origin' field to the bill tracker allowing staff to note if a bill originated with a state agency or similar source; the measure passed with bipartisan support.

The Utah House Rules Standing Committee on Feb. 25 recommended House Resolution 4 favorably, a rules change that would add an optional field to the legislature's bill tracker allowing members or staff to indicate that particular legislation originated from a state agency or similar source.
